One of the well-known inhabitants is Princess Margarita de B-P, who currently lives at royal (private) estate 'De Horsten' with her husband and 2 daughters. She designs jewelry inspired by nature and - to be more precise - leaves are her main theme. Not surprising for Princess Irene's daughter of course...
In the interview the Princess admits she felt inadequate seeing most of her relatives accomplish (1 or 2 or even more) university degrees while she herself didn't finish her antropological studies but opted for more practical skills.
After having been involved in (re-)decorating houses/offices etc. as an interior decorator she now has found her destination in creating jewelry.
The interview does make for some nice reading (waitingroom reading, like I did) but nothing new under the sun.
Grandmother Juliana and the family get-togethers on April 30 at Soestdijk Palace were mentioned, of course, as well as growing up with so many brothers/cousins she now knows all about cars & planes (seems she can fly a plane too..) but her being dyslectic was a hindrance for further studies...
